No sound 


Sometimes you may notice suddenly that there is no sound coming from your speaker. Even if you shake it or tap it, nothing happens. Otherwise, some may come out in a distorted form, which is creepy, by the way. But fortunately, you can retrieve your speakers with this simple method. 


Fixation methods for no sound 


Unmute – sometimes you may mistakenly mute the speakers so that the sound will come back, and it’s that simple. Ensure that you have checked the device, the receiver, and your speaker, which produces the audio source. If everything is unmuted, the volume will be back, normally. 


Adjust volume – Sometimes, you will be playing the audio with the speaker but would have mistakenly reduced the volume. So, your audio volume will suddenly be reduced. When you check your phone, it would be normal, but when you check your speaker, it would have been reduced. Once you have turned it back to normal, the audio will be louder than before. 


Test the system – You must know whether the problem is in your device or in your speaker. So, it would be best if you test each of the audio sources and the speaker set and connect with different instruments and speakers. It will help you find the right problem. 


Check cables and wires – itcan cause speaker issues when thespeaker wire can sometimes collect dust and debris. To ensure that this isn’t the issue, you should examine and clean all speaker wires. 


Audio distortion 


If you have ever experienced that over buzzing and irritating sound that comes along with the audio and could not get rid of, then it’s audio distortion. Fixation methods for Audio distortion 


Check your device – as a first step, and you must ensure that the audio distortion is not caused by the device it is connected to. If you can find out that it is not because of the device, then you can proceed with other methods. Just check your speaker by connecting it to a different device.  


Check the connections - after you have found out that it is not because of the device or the audio source, you should check all the connections of the speaker. It would be best if you could clean the edges, unplug and re-plug the wire connections properly to the speaker again. This will definitely help if connections and cables are the problems. 


Check the voice coil – if there is no problem when you check every aspect above, you must check the voice coil. It happens when the speaker is producing more highs or lows than the speaker was meant to handle. This will eventually damage your speaker coil. So, ensure that the EQ is not set too aggressively and is not played at too high of volumes. 


Blown speakers 


When your speaker has this problem, you will notice some strange sounds if you listen closely. Sometimes you cannot be sure whether it is the disturbance or it comes from the song itself. But the problem starts when it worsens and gives out a vague, distorted, crusty noise. In some cases, it may not even produce sounds. 


Fixation methods for Blown speakers 


Silicone fixation - You can glue the ripped or separated cone from the fabric surrounding the cone. However, it would be a temporary fix when you use a simple rubber get to fix it. But it is quite important to use silicone so that it would have greater mobility before it causes any wear or tear.  


Fix connection – You can track down the wiring back to the amplifier of your speaker and then fix if there is any loose connection. But if you do all these and nothing works, you must know there will be an issue with the voice coil, as mentioned before.
